Asiago Cheese: A Touch of Sharp Perfection

While many pasta dishes opt for Parmesan, Asiago cheese brings a unique and welcome twist. Its flavor profile ranges from mild and milky when fresh, to sharp and nutty when aged. For this skillet, a shredded aged Asiago offers a delightful tang and a savory depth that cuts through the richness of the butter and complements the mushrooms perfectly. It melts into the sauce, creating a smooth, creamy consistency and an irresistible cheesy pull that makes each forkful a true delight.

Shiitake Mushroom Garlic Butter Asiago Tortellini Skillet

Flavorful shiitake mushrooms are incredibly good paired with a rich garlic butter sauce, sharp Asiago cheese, and lots of cheese-filled tortellini in this killer garlic butter Asiago tortellini skillet!

Prep Time 15
Cook Time 20
Total Time 35
Servings 4 servings

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oons butter, divided
  • 2 cups sliced shiitake mushrooms
  • 1 small shallot, minced
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/4 cup white wine (or chicken broth)
  • 12 oz cheese-filled tortellini (cooked according to package instructions)
  • 1/2 cup shredded Asiago cheese
  • 1/4 teaspoon freshly grated nutmeg
  • 3 tablespoons minced fresh parsley
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  • In a medium skillet over medium-high heat, melt 2 tablespoons butter. Sauté mushrooms and shallot in butter until lightly caramelized. Add remaining tablespoon butter and garlic and sauté an additional 1-2 minutes until garlic is fragrant.
  • Reduce heat to medium and add white wine. Cook 2-3 minutes, stirring occasionally until simmering. Add tortellini and evenly toss to coat. Cook tortellini, stirring occasionally until heated through.
  • Add Asiago cheese, nutmeg, and parsley to pasta and toss to coat.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Serve tortellini hot and enjoy!

Tips for the Perfect Skillet Meal

Achieving perfection with your Garlic Butter Asiago Tortellini Skillet is easier than you think. Here are a few tips to ensure your dish is consistently delicious:

  • **Don’t Overcook the Tortellini:** Follow package instructions carefully. Overcooked tortellini can become mushy, losing its delightful texture. Aim for al dente, as it will continue to cook slightly in the hot sauce.
  • **Quality Ingredients Matter:** Since this recipe has a relatively short ingredient list, the quality of each component really shines through. Use good quality butter, fresh shiitake mushrooms, and a block of Asiago cheese to shred yourself for the best flavor and melting consistency.
  • **Adjust Seasoning:** Taste as you go! The amount of salt and pepper needed can vary based on the saltiness of your tortellini and broth. Add a little at a time until it’s perfect for your palate.
  • **Consider Your Skillet Size:** A medium to large skillet (10-12 inches) works best to allow enough surface area for the mushrooms to caramelize and for all the ingredients to combine without overcrowding.
  • **Wine Substitute:** If you prefer not to cook with wine, chicken broth or even vegetable broth makes an excellent substitute for deglazing and adding flavor without the alcohol.

Serving Suggestions & Pairing Ideas

This Garlic Butter Asiago Tortellini Skillet is a meal in itself, hearty and satisfying. However, you can elevate the dining experience with a few thoughtful additions:

  • **Crusty Bread:** A warm, crusty baguette or a loaf of Italian bread is perfect for soaking up every last bit of that delectable garlic butter sauce.
  • **Simple Green Salad:** A fresh, crisp green salad with a light vinaigrette provides a refreshing contrast to the richness of the pasta.
  • **Roasted Vegetables:** Consider serving alongside some simply roasted asparagus, broccoli, or cherry tomatoes for added nutrition and color.
  • **Wine Pairing:** A crisp white wine like a Pinot Grigio or Sauvignon Blanc would complement the garlic and cheese flavors beautifully. If you prefer red, a light-bodied Pinot Noir could also work.
  • **Garnish:** A final sprinkle of fresh parsley not only adds a pop of color but also a burst of fresh herbaceous flavor that brightens the dish. A few extra shavings of Asiago cheese never hurt either!
